As with any reptile there is no sure way of estimating age. Carpets can reach sexual maturity at the age of 2-3 years of age. An adult Jungle is around six feet in lenth. In saying your snake is probably close to two but thats just a very rough guestimate.
As far as determining sub-species again there are no real set indicators for Carpets. Some go by color, scale count and the lastest I've heard is whether the snake's nassel scales are black or brown. None of these are proven methods. If you baught it as a Jungle that is more than likely your best indicator that it is such.
